Floyd County Humane society shelter dog, Spud, is a fun, energetic guy who's always up for an adventure.
He loves going on hikes, exploring new trails, and then relaxing after a good day of play. Weighing around 40 pounds, he's the perfect easy-travel size for all your outings.

Spud is a smart boy who responds wonderfully to positive reinforcement and enjoys learning new things. He's social, loves people, and gets along great with other dogs.
Spud is neutered, up-to-date on vaccines, and only 1.5 years old. If you're looking for a loyal hiking buddy and all-around happy companion, Spud is your guy.
